I reset courses in bulk at the end of every term using a csv file on admin/tool/uploadcourse/
The file contains a field "reset" set as "1".

Doing so though, the grade categories are erased, as well as access restrictions using grades.

Is there a way to bulk reset courses without resetting gradebook setup ?

Basically I only want to bulk erase enrolments.

I'm if it is possible to either
- define default reset values sitewide (what to keep and what to reset by default)
- or specify what to reset in the csv file

Or any other solution that would work.

the plugin is at the course level, but it takes only a few minutes to setup each course and then you never have to touch the setting again.
I have some courses that have been running for 3 years on this plug-in.
However, it does not "erase" the enrollments. The enrolled students, remain enrolled, but their grades and activity completion is reset. So it appears, my suggestion would not help you achieve what you are seeking.
